3. Understanding Oxidation

Gear oil oxidation is a chemical reaction that occurs when the oil is exposed to oxygen over time. This process can lead to the formation of acids, sludge, and varnish that impair oil performance.

Oxidation Process Overview

Stage Description
Initiation Free radicals are formed from thermal degradation.
Propagation Free radicals react with oil molecules, leading to chain reactions.
Termination Formation of stable compounds that can cause sludge.

4. Base Oil Quality Standards

High-quality base oils undergo rigorous testing and meet industry standards such as API and ASTM classifications. These standards help ensure that the oils stay stable under high temperatures and do not oxidize prematurely.

Comparison of Base Oil Types

Base Oil Type Oxidation Stability Viscosity Index
Mineral Oil Low Variable
Synthetic Oil High Consistent
Renewable Ester Moderate Variable
